Transaction ebf28b93fa6c6e60a4f65120254af58f929c24d4f16851daf080cb8e791cabd5
1 Input
1 Outputs
- ebf28b93fa6c6e60a4f65120254af58f929c24d4f16851daf080cb8e791cabd5:0
value 3308264
address 3AAZD2ZpyPM2ZMbmcgYHyj5gJAVhHVm1pb